2017-07-26 132 views
-2
protected function authenticated(Request $request, $user) 
    { 
     // 
     $user = User::findOrFail($user); 
     return $user; 
     //$arruser = $user->toArray(); 
     /* if($user->status==0){ 
      Auth::logout(); 
      return redirect('login')->with('verify_info','Verify First'); 
     }*/ 
    } 

$用户返回---> ID 54 名 “拉苏尔” 电子邮件 “[email protected]” verify_token “BiOF8L8DJb” 状态0 created_at“2017年7月26日09:39 :46“ updated_at”2017-07-26 09:39:46“ 问题是当我试图获得状态值使用 $用户 - >状态 它说财产[状态]不存在这个集合实例。

回答

0

当你做return $user你得到一个集合 您如何通过first()获得对象,然后获取财产状态。

事情是这样的:

$user = User::findOrFail($user)->first(); 
    return $user;